What's the difference between a handheld tuner and ECU flash for motorcycle performance?
A portable performance device is a standalone tool offering straightforward modifications, while ECU flash tuning provides comprehensive customization through professional remapping. Portable tools attach via OBD-II, whereas professional remapping involves lasting modifications.

Can I use a handheld tuner on any motorcycle?
Most contemporary motorcycles with OBD-II ports support portable devices. However, compatibility varies by manufacturer. Our experts can help determine if your bike works with compatible performance tools.
